How much do contract excavator loader operator j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for contract excavator loader operator in the United States is $23.72,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.47 and $26.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Contract Excavator Loader Operator, and why are they important?

A Contract Excavator Loader Operator typically needs hands-on experience with heavy equipment operation, a high school diploma or equivalent, and a valid operator’s license or certification. Familiarity with GPS machine control systems, safety protocols, and maintenance tools is often required. Strong attention to detail, communication, and teamwork skills help operators coordinate effectively on job sites and prevent accidents. These competencies are vital for ensuring safe, efficient, and precise completion of excavation and loading tasks in construction or mining environments.

What are some common challenges faced by Contract Excavator Loader Operators on job sites?

Contract Excavator Loader Operators often encounter challenges such as adapting to varying site conditions, working with different teams, and maintaining equipment reliability under tight project deadlines. Each job site may have unique terrain, weather, and safety protocols, requiring operators to be flexible and proactive in problem-solving. Additionally, as contractors, operators must efficiently communicate with site supervisors and other trades to ensure smooth workflow and timely project completion.

What are Contract Excavator Loader Operators?

Contract Excavator Loader Operators are skilled professionals who operate heavy machinery, such as excavators and loaders, on a contract basis for construction, mining, landscaping, or infrastructure projects. They are responsible for tasks like digging, earthmoving, material handling, and site preparation, often working for different employers on temporary assignments. These operators must have the technical skills to safely and efficiently handle equipment, follow site plans, and adhere to safety regulations. Contract work offers flexibility and a variety of job sites, but may not always provide the same job security or benefits as full-time positions. Most employers require operators to have relevant certifications and prior experience.

What is the difference between Contract Excavator Loader Operator vs Contract Bulldozer Operator?

AspectContract Excavator Loader OperatorContract Bulldozer Operator
CredentialsOSHA certification, equipment-specific trainingOSHA certification, equipment-specific training
Work EnvironmentConstruction sites, excavation projectsConstruction sites, grading and land clearing
Industry UsageHeavy civil, infrastructure, demolitionRoad building, land clearing, grading

The Contract Excavator Loader Operator and Contract Bulldozer Operator roles share similar certifications and work environments but focus on different equipment. Excavator loaders handle digging and material handling, while bulldozer operators mainly perform land grading and clearing. Both are essential in construction projects, but their specific tasks and equipment differentiate their roles.

What to expect:
 
Martin Marietta is seeking a Yard Loader to join our team. The ideal individual will be safety conscious, dependable, and motivated. This individual will be responsible for safely and efficiently operating a Yard Loader and maintaining the quality of product stockpiles. The Yard Loader operator will maintain safe working speeds and promote site safety by asserting leadership of truck drivers onsite.
 
A typical day for a(n) Yard Loader may include:
  • Operating the yard loader within the company guidelines and safety standards
  • Completing daily pre and post inspection of working areas and ensures they are equipped with adequate berms and roadways
  • Performing pre-shift safety inspection on equipment and reports needed repairs to the supervisor
  • Ensuring safe operations around conveyors, surge piles and crushers
  • Performing daily preventative maintenance - tire pressure, oil, grease, diesel fuel, hoses for leaks and all moving parts for proper function
  • Maintaining the quality of product stockpiles
  • Maintaining safe traffic flow throughout the site
  • Operating other equipment such as excavators and haul trucks in a safe manner as needed
  • Aiding in the training of co-workers as needed
  • Performing other duties as assigned by supervisor
You may be a good fit if you:
  • Possess a High School Diploma, GED or equivalent experience to perform the responsibilities associated with this position
  • Have experience in the maintenance and operation of mobile equipment, construction equipment and/or equipment used processing plants
  • Have experience in the operation and maintenance of a front-end loader (preferred)
